Overview

Postcode PO13 8LS is located in an urban city, within the Lee East ward of Gosport in the South East region, and forms part of the Lee-on-the-Solent area. It has very low deprivation and very low crime levels, with around 22.4 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 73% below the South East average of 84 per 1,000. The average income per household in Lee-on-the-Solent is £63,252 per year. The nearest station is Fareham, about 3.1 miles away. There are 6 primary and no secondary schools in the area.

Frequently asked questions about PO13 8LS

Is PO13 8LS (Lee-on-the-Solent) safe?

The area around PO13 8LS records about 22 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, which is a very low crime rate for England: it scores 1 out of 10 on the Area360 crime scale, where 10 is the highest crime level. Across South East as a whole the rate is about 84 per 1,000. The most common offences locally are violence and sexual offences, anti-social behaviour and public order.

What is the average house price near PO13 8LS?

The median sale price around PO13 8LS in Lee-on-the-Solent is £310,000 (about £363 per square foot) based on 89 registered sales according to HM Land Registry data.

What schools are near PO13 8LS?

There are 6 schools close to PO13 8LS, including Lee-On-the-Solent Infant and Nursery School (Good), Lee-on-the-Solent Junior School (Good) and Grange Infant School (Good). Ratings are from the latest Ofsted inspections.

How deprived is the area around PO13 8LS?

PO13 8LS scores 2 out of 10 on the deprivation scale, where 10 is the most deprived. Its neighbourhood ranks 29,096 of 32,844 in England on the official Index of Multiple Deprivation (rank 1 is the most deprived).

Who represents PO13 8LS (Lee-on-the-Solent) in Parliament and on the local council?

The Member of Parliament for Gosport covering PO13 8LS is Caroline Dinenage (Conservative and Unionist Party), elected at the 2024 general election. The area is represented by 1 local councillor: Graham Burgess (Conservative and Unionist Party).
